Federal Way Man Shot Answering Door
A late-night knock at the door could hold some clues to the shooting death of a 26-year-old Federal Way man in his duplex.
The man’s live-in girlfriend found his body about 6 a.m. Saturday when she returned home from an overnight shift at work, King County police spokesman Jerrell Wills said.
Wills gave the following account:
The man and his girlfriend’s three children - one boy and two girls ranging in age from 9 to 13 - were in the duplex when they heard a knock at the door around midnight.
The man went to answer the door while the children remained upstairs.
The children later told police they heard a loud noise but didn’t go downstairs to investigate.
“The children didn’t see or hear anything other than the loud noise,” Wills said.
When the girlfriend returned home from work, she found her boyfriend dead in an area near the living room.
The victim apparently had been shot once, Wills said.
No weapon was recovered, and no one has been arrested in the case.
